QCOM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2022 in Review

2,340 of the 6,222 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Qualcomm (QCOM) for Q4 2022, worth a combined $90.1B — down 1.4% from $91.4B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 244 funds opened new QCOM positions and 161 closed out — a net gain of 83 holders — while 881 added to existing stakes and 983 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$460M. The largest seller was Fidelity Investments, cutting an estimated $595M.
